About iron;bis(oxygen(2-));titanium(4+);zinc
iron;bis(oxygen(2-));titanium(4+);zinc (PubChem CID 173438032) has the molecular formula FeO2TiZn
and a molecular weight of 201.10 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is iron;bis(oxygen(2-));titanium(4+);zinc.
